                      Is it possible to send a gpx file to the watch while it is recording an activity? Is it possible to navigate while recording an activity, then stop navigation and chose a different route and start navigation?

                          @szleslie said in Suunto Race S general discussion:

                          then stop navigation and chose a different route and start navigation?

                          More precisely, no need to stop and start. You can just load a different route while navigating.

                                @Audaxjoe if on iOS you can use an app called Mapout, where you can download offline maps to your phone. With it you can easily “paint” routes with your finger and then share the GPX file with the Suunto app. Works completely offline. It’s 6 or 7 € if I remember correctly.
